Our intention with this new suite of controls was to go beyond providing "interoperability" with ASP.NET AJAX, which usually means that the controls don't break within UpdatePanels. These new controls are really native ASP.NET AJAX controls: they inherit from the Sys.UI.Control client-side base class, and expose APIs which were built specifically for the AJAX Library type system. These APIs allow using ASP.NET AJAX client-side syntax to modify (or even create) the structure of a UI control on the client - without the need to do callbacks or postbacks. All client-side changes are then automatically persisted to the server-side state on callback or postback. For more details regarding these client APIs, see:
